🏆 Top 10 Richest Actors in India (2025)
| Rank | Actor | Net Worth (INR) | Key Income Streams |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Shah Rukh Khan | ₹7,300 Crore | Red Chillies Entertainment, IPL (KKR), films, endorsements |
| 2 | Allu Arjun | ₹3,010 Crore | Films (Pushpa), brand deals, merchandising |
| 3 | Salman Khan | ₹2,900 Crore | Films, Being Human Foundation, endorsements, production |
| 4 | Akshay Kumar | ₹2,500 Crore | Films, advertising campaigns, business ventures |
| 5 | Aamir Khan | ₹1,862 Crore | Films, Aamir Khan Productions, selective brand endorsements |
| 6 | Rajinikanth | ₹1,800 Crore | Films, regional and pan-Indian fanbase, endorsements |
| 7 | Hrithik Roshan | ₹2,000 Crore | Films, fitness and fashion brands, endorsements |
| 8 | Ram Charan | ₹1,370 Crore | Films, Konidela Production Company, business partnerships |
| 9 | Amitabh Bachchan | ₹1,600 Crore | Acting, endorsements, Kaun Banega Crorepati appearances |
| 10 | Saif Ali Khan | ₹1,200 Crore | Films, endorsements, real estate, production ventures |
🎬 From Stardom to Boardroom: Actors Turning Empires into Fortunes
Topping the richest actors in India 2025 list is Shah Rukh Khan, whose empire spans acting, film production via Red Chillies Entertainment, ownership of the IPL team Kolkata Knight Riders, and long-standing brand deals. His diversified portfolio ensures continued dominance in both entertainment and business.
Allu Arjun, the breakout pan-India superstar from the South, secures second place, driven by massive commercial hits like Pushpa and a sharp focus on merchandising and high-value endorsements.
Salman Khan, Akshay Kumar, and Aamir Khan continue to retain strong positions, not only from film earnings but also from ventures in fitness, fashion, and production.
🌍 A Pan-India Shift in Star Power
The growing wealth of South Indian actors like Allu Arjun, Ram Charan, and Rajinikanth signals a major transformation in the Indian entertainment landscape. Their films attract national and international audiences, making them power players beyond regional cinema.
Amitabh Bachchan, a legend in his own right, remains a brand favorite and a household name thanks to his presence in cinema and television. Meanwhile, Saif Ali Khan continues to grow his wealth through selective roles and entrepreneurial ventures.
